About

Xiuli Ding is a scholar working on Mechanics of Materials, Civil and Structural Engineering and Safety, Risk, Reliability and Quality. According to data from OpenAlex, Xiuli Ding has authored 63 papers receiving a total of 820 indexed citations (citations by other indexed papers that have themselves been cited), including 39 papers in Mechanics of Materials, 29 papers in Civil and Structural Engineering and 23 papers in Safety, Risk, Reliability and Quality. Recurrent topics in Xiuli Ding’s work include Rock Mechanics and Modeling (31 papers), Geotechnical Engineering and Analysis (17 papers) and Landslides and related hazards (16 papers). Xiuli Ding is often cited by papers focused on Rock Mechanics and Modeling (31 papers), Geotechnical Engineering and Analysis (17 papers) and Landslides and related hazards (16 papers). Xiuli Ding collaborates with scholars based in China, Hong Kong and United States. Xiuli Ding's co-authors include Xia‐Ting Feng, Shuling Huang, Jian Hao, Xue Yang, Yuting Zhang, Xiong-Zhi Wu, Ben‐Guo He, Hui Zhou, Aiqing Wu and Bingrui Chen and has published in prestigious journals such as Scientific Reports, Construction and Building Materials and International Journal for Numerical Methods in Engineering.
